Taxonomic Classification

Rank bellota Jolly’s Mouse Lemur
Kingdom Plantae (Plants)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) Chordata (Chordates)
Class Magnoliopsida (Dicots) Mammalia (Mammals)
Order Laurales (Laurales) Primates (Primates)
Family Lauraceae Cheirogaleidae
Genus Beilschmiedia Microcebus
Species Beilschmiedia miersii Microcebus jollyae
